summ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Jason A. Donenfeld <zx2c4@gentoo.org>2017-03-17 14:49:18 +0100
committerJason A. Donenfeld <zx2c4@gentoo.org>2017-03-17 14:56:14 +0100
commit7f68c86d93d5f69d775bceb3941b3a3b46672eb1 (patch)
treeb461a335b70f8d07bda55ab1e3cc54fbd568a097 /net-vpn/kvpnc/files
parentdev-ruby/nexpose: Initial version (diff)
downloadgentoo-7f68c86d93d5f69d775bceb3941b3a3b46672eb1.tar.gz
gentoo-7f68c86d93d5f69d775bceb3941b3a3b46672eb1.tar.bz2
gentoo-7f68c86d93d5f69d775bceb3941b3a3b46672eb1.zip
Move VPN packages into net-vpn/
Diffstat (limited to 'net-vpn/kvpnc/files')
-rw-r--r--net-vpn/kvpnc/files/kvpnc-0.9.6a-gcc47.patch11
-rw-r--r--net-vpn/kvpnc/files/kvpnc-0.9.6a-ifconfig.patch38
-rw-r--r--net-vpn/kvpnc/files/kvpnc-0.9.6a-scriptsec.patch15
3 files changed, 64 insertions, 0 deletions
diff --git a/net-vpn/kvpnc/files/kvpnc-0.9.6a-gcc47.patch b/net-vpn/kvpnc/files/kvpnc-0.9.6a-gcc47.patch
new file mode 100644
index 000000000000..db59b5baaf86
--- /dev/null
+++ b/net-vpn/kvpnc/files/kvpnc-0.9.6a-gcc47.patch
@@ -0,0 +1,11 @@
+diff -ruN kvpnc-0.9.6a-kde4.orig/src/kvpnc.cpp kvpnc-0.9.6a-kde4/src/kvpnc.cpp
+--- kvpnc-0.9.6a-kde4.orig/src/kvpnc.cpp 2012-06-25 22:16:25.395420711 +0200
++++ kvpnc-0.9.6a-kde4/src/kvpnc.cpp 2012-06-25 22:17:41.598424971 +0200
+@@ -75,6 +75,7 @@
+ #include <cstdlib>
+ #include <ctime>
+ #include <iomanip>
++#include <unistd.h>
+
+ #include "ui_mainviewbase4.h"
+ #include "ciscocertificateenrollment.h"
diff --git a/net-vpn/kvpnc/files/kvpnc-0.9.6a-ifconfig.patch b/net-vpn/kvpnc/files/kvpnc-0.9.6a-ifconfig.patch
new file mode 100644
index 000000000000..1413bccc97e1
--- /dev/null
+++ b/net-vpn/kvpnc/files/kvpnc-0.9.6a-ifconfig.patch
@@ -0,0 +1,38 @@
+diff -ruN kvpnc-0.9.6a-kde4/src/kvpncconfig.cpp kvpnc-0.9.6a-kde4-patched/src/kvpncconfig.cpp
+--- kvpnc-0.9.6a-kde4/src/kvpncconfig.cpp 2010-03-08 05:26:33.000000000 -0500
++++ kvpnc-0.9.6a-kde4-patched/src/kvpncconfig.cpp 2013-05-23 10:36:35.536865224 -0400
+@@ -58,8 +58,8 @@
+ pathToPing = "";
+ pathToOpenvpn = "/usr/sbin/openvpn";
+ pathToIp = "/sbin/ip";
+- pathToIfconfig = "/sbin/ifconfig";
+- pathToRoute = "/sbin/route";
++ pathToIfconfig = "/bin/ifconfig";
++ pathToRoute = "/bin/route";
+ pathToNetstat = "/bin/netstat";
+ pathToL2tpd = "/usr/sbin/l2tpd";
+ pathToPkcs11Tool = "/usr/bin/pkcs11-tool";
+@@ -874,8 +874,8 @@
+ pathToOpenssl = configgroup.readEntry("Path to openssl", "/usr/bin/openssl");
+ pathToIpsec = configgroup.readEntry("Path to freeswan", "/usr/sbin/ipsec");
+ pathToIp = configgroup.readEntry("Path to iputility", "/sbin/ip");
+- pathToIfconfig = configgroup.readEntry("Path to ifconfig", "/sbin/ifconfig");
+- pathToRoute = configgroup.readEntry("Path to route", "/sbin/route");
++ pathToIfconfig = configgroup.readEntry("Path to ifconfig", "/bin/ifconfig");
++ pathToRoute = configgroup.readEntry("Path to route", "/bin/route");
+ pathToNetstat = configgroup.readEntry("Path to netstat", "/bin/netstat");
+ pathToPppd = configgroup.readEntry("Path to pppd", "/usr/sbin/pppd");
+ pathToPptp = configgroup.readEntry("Path to pptp", "/usr/sbin/pptp");
+@@ -1516,10 +1516,10 @@
+ pathToIp = "/sbin/ip";
+
+ if (pathToIfconfig.isEmpty())
+- pathToIfconfig = "/sbin/ifconfig";
++ pathToIfconfig = "/bin/ifconfig";
+
+ if (pathToRoute.isEmpty())
+- pathToRoute = "/sbin/route";
++ pathToRoute = "/bin/route";
+
+ if (pathToNetstat.isEmpty())
+ pathToNetstat = "/bin/netstat";
diff --git a/net-vpn/kvpnc/files/kvpnc-0.9.6a-scriptsec.patch b/net-vpn/kvpnc/files/kvpnc-0.9.6a-scriptsec.patch
new file mode 100644
index 000000000000..4e8b4d6d92b7
--- /dev/null
+++ b/net-vpn/kvpnc/files/kvpnc-0.9.6a-scriptsec.patch
@@ -0,0 +1,15 @@
+diff -ruN kvpnc-0.9.6a-kde4.orig/src/kvpnc.cpp kvpnc-0.9.6a-kde4/src/kvpnc.cpp
+--- kvpnc-0.9.6a-kde4.orig/src/kvpnc.cpp 2010-03-08 11:26:33.000000000 +0100
++++ kvpnc-0.9.6a-kde4/src/kvpnc.cpp 2012-06-25 22:12:51.454408816 +0200
+@@ -6030,7 +6030,10 @@
+ }
+
+
+- if (GlobalConfig->OpenvpnNeedSecurityParameter || (OpenvpnMajor == 2 && OpenvpnMinor == 1 && OpenvpnExtraVer > 8 && OpenvpnExtra == "rc")|| ( OpenvpnMajor == 2 && OpenvpnMinor == 1 ) || (OpenvpnMajor > 2 && OpenvpnMinor >= 2)) {
++ if (GlobalConfig->OpenvpnNeedSecurityParameter ||
++ (OpenvpnMajor == 2 && OpenvpnMinor == 1 && OpenvpnExtraVer > 8 && OpenvpnExtra == "rc")||
++ (OpenvpnMajor == 2 && OpenvpnMinor >= 1 ) ||
++ (OpenvpnMajor > 2)) {
+ if (GlobalConfig->KvpncDebugLevel > 3)
+ GlobalConfig->appendLogEntry(i18n("OpenVPN >= 2.1-rc9 detected, adding script security parameter to config."), KVpncEnum::info);
+